Firstly, consider the primary processing challenge you aim to address. If faster fusion and improved melt flow are priorities, an acrylic processing aid that promotes early gelation and enhances melt fluidity, like those offered by NINGBO INNO PHARMCHEM CO.,LTD., would be ideal. This directly contributes to improve PVC processing performance. For applications requiring high gloss or a smooth surface finish, specific acrylic copolymers are formulated to deliver exceptional surface quality, making them excellent choices for improve surface gloss of PVC.

Secondly, the type of PVC product and its intended application are crucial. For foamed PVC products, the processing aid must excel at stabilizing microcells to achieve low density and high strength. Aids with high melt strength and excellent cell stabilization properties are essential for PVC foam density reduction. If the product is intended for outdoor use or harsh environments, impact modifiers with good weatherability, often found within acrylic-based systems, are necessary. Understanding the need for PVC impact resistance enhancement will guide the choice towards products that offer this dual benefit.

Thirdly, the molecular weight and composition of the acrylic processing aid play a significant role. High molecular weight acrylic copolymers generally offer superior melt strength and processing window. It's also important to consider the compatibility of the aid with other additives in the PVC formulation, such as stabilizers, lubricants, and impact modifiers. The thermal stability of PVC processing aids is another critical factor, ensuring consistent performance throughout the processing cycle and contributing to the overall durability of the final product.

Furthermore, ease of handling and integration into existing production lines should be evaluated. Most acrylic processing aids are supplied as fine powders, offering good dispersibility. However, understanding the specific physical form and any handling requirements is important.
